Ako vypočítať celkový počet hodín v programe Excel (9 jednoduchých metód)

  • Zdieľajte To
Hugh West

Pri práci v programe Excel často potrebujeme vypočítať celkový počet hodín. Napríklad môžete odhadnúť celkový počet hodín potrebných na určitý projekt zo zoznamu trvania rôznych úloh tohto projektu. Podobne môžete vypočítať mzdy zamestnancov výpočtom celkového počtu pracovných hodín. . Okrem toho môžete časové hodnoty odčítať a získať tak hodiny medzi nimi. V tomto článku sa budem venovať niekoľkým jednoduchým vzorcom a funkciám Excelu na výpočet celkového počtu hodín.

Stiahnite si cvičebnicu

Môžete si stiahnuť cvičný zošit, ktorý sme použili pri príprave tohto článku.

Výpočet celkového počtu hodín.xlsx

Význam formátovania buniek pri výpočte hodín v programe Excel

Excel ukladá dátumy a časy ako čísla v bunkách. Celé číslo predstavuje deň a desatinná časť čísla predstavuje časť dňa. Napríklad v programe Excel, 1 predstavuje 1. januára 1900 Ako už bolo spomenuté, 1.5 predstavuje 1. januára 1900, 12:00 v programe Excel.

Pre jednoduchší výpočet a reprezentáciu údajov musíme zmeniť formát buniek v programe Excel. Zmena formátu buniek nemení hodnoty, ale spôsob reprezentácie údajov. Ak chcete zmeniť formát buniek, postupujte podľa nasledujúcich krokov:

Kroky:

  • Najprv vyberte bunku a kliknite na ňu pravým tlačidlom myši. Potom kliknite na Formátovanie buniek možnosť priniesť Formátovanie buniek Prípadne môžete po výbere bunky stlačiť tlačidlo Ctrl + 1 ' z klávesnice, aby sa zobrazilo dialógové okno. Vybral som Bunka C5 a Bunka C6 .

  • V dôsledku toho sa Formátovanie buniek zobrazí sa dialógové okno.
  • Teraz prejdite na Číslo a vyberte kartu Čas z Kategória Potom vyberte preferovaný formát zo zoznamu Typ a kliknite na tlačidlo OK .

  • Nakoniec dostanete nasledujúci výsledok.

  • Podobne si môžete prispôsobiť formát buniek. Ak to chcete urobiť, vyberte bunky a stlačte 'Ctrl + 1 ' priniesť Formátovanie buniek Ďalej vyberte položku Vlastné z Číslo Potom zadajte/vyberte požadovaný formát a kliknite na tlačidlo OK .

  • Výsledkom bude nasledujúci výsledok.

9 metód na výpočet celkového počtu hodín v programe Excel

1. Pridanie časových hodnôt na zistenie celkového počtu hodín v programe Excel

V tejto metóde budeme pridávať časové hodnoty pomocou jednoduchého vzorca. Máme napríklad zoznam trvania niekoľkých úloh.

Teraz jednoducho spočítame bunky obsahujúce rôzne trvania.

Kroky:

  • Najprv zadajte nasledujúci vzorec do Bunka C8 .
=C5+C6+C7

  • Z toho vyplýva, že celkový počet hodín bude nasledovný.

Poznámka:

Ak je súčet hodín väčší ako 24 hodín, vyššie uvedený vzorec ukáže nasledujúci výsledok, ktorý nie je taký, ako sme očakávali.

V takýchto prípadoch musíte zmeniť formát bunky, v ktorej sa zobrazuje celkový počet hodín.

➤ Ak chcete zmeniť formát bunky, kliknite na príslušnú bunku a stlačte tlačidlo Ctrl + 1 ', aby ste získali Formátovanie buniek dialógové okno.

➤ Ďalej prejdite na Číslo vyberte kartu Vlastné z Kategória zoznam. Teraz v Typ v hornej časti zoznamu formátov zadajte [h]:mm;@ a kliknite na OK .

➤ Nakoniec dostaneme nasledujúci výsledok.

Viac informácií: Vzorec Excelu pre nadčasy nad 40 hodín [s bezplatnou šablónou]

2. Výpočet celkového počtu hodín pomocou funkcie SUM aplikácie Excel

Predtým v Metóda 1 , sme vypočítali celkový počet hodín pomocou jednoduchého vzorca. Teraz však použijeme funkcia SUM na výpočet celkového trvania rôznych úloh.

Kroky:

  • Zadajte nasledujúci vzorec Bunka C8 .
=SUM(C5:C7)

  • Tu sa SUM funkcia sčíta všetky hodnoty v rozsahu C5:C7 Výsledkom je celkové trvanie všetkých úloh.

Prečítajte si viac: Ako vypočítať hodiny a minúty pre mzdy Excel (7 jednoduchých spôsobov)

3. Odčítaním časových hodnôt vypočítajte celkový počet hodín

Niekedy musíme vypočítať celkový počet hodín medzi časovými hodnotami. Napríklad máme čas začiatku a konca niekoľkých úloh. Teraz vypočítame hodiny medzi jednotlivými časovými intervalmi pomocou jednoduchého vzorca v programe Excel.

Kroky:

  • Zadajte nasledujúci vzorec Bunka D5 najprv.
=C5-B5

  • V dôsledku toho dostanete nasledujúci výsledok. Použite Rukoväť náplne ( + ) skopírujte vzorec do ostatných buniek.

Čítajte viac: Ako vypočítať celkový počet odpracovaných hodín za týždeň v programe Excel (5 najlepších metód)

4. Získajte celkový počet hodín, ak je rozdiel časových hodnôt väčší ako 24 hodín

Na stránke Metóda 2 , máme vypočítal časový rozdiel medzi časovými hodnotami ale všetky rozdiely boli menšie ako 24 hodín. Takže keď je časový rozdiel väčší ako 24 hodín, musíme na výpočet celkového rozdielu hodín použiť iný vzorec. Keďže časový rozdiel bude väčší ako 24 hodín, v našom súbore údajov sú čas začiatku a čas konca z rôznych dátumov.

Nezabudnite, že pre časy začiatku a konca sme použili nižšie uvedený formát bunky (pozri obrázok).

Kroky:

  • Najprv zadajte nasledujúci vzorec Bunka D5 .
=(C5-B5)*24

  • Hit Vstúpte na stránku a použite Rukoväť náplne Nakoniec sa zobrazí nasledujúci výsledok.

Tu sa Číslo formát výsledného stĺpca je Všeobecné Preto sme dostali hodiny ako 25.5 , 26 , 26.5 , 29, atď. Môžete zmeniť Formát buniek ak chcete. Ak chcete hodiny ako celé číslo, potom funkcia INT v programe Excel by bolo veľkým prínosom.

Prečítajte si viac: Ako pridať čas v programe Excel za 24 hodín (4 spôsoby)

Podobné čítania

  • Ako vypočítať čas obratu v programe Excel (4 spôsoby)
  • Výpočet rozdielu medzi dvoma dátumami a časmi v programe Excel
  • Ako používať formát času v programe Excel VBA (makro, UDF a užívateľský formulár)
  • Výpočet trvania času v programe Excel (7 metód)

5. Zistenie celkového počtu hodín medzi časovými záznamami pomocou funkcie IF programu Excel

Doteraz sme na získanie časového rozdielu medzi časovými hodnotami používali jednoduché vzorce. Ak je však čas začiatku 21:00 jeden deň a čas konca je 5:00 RÁNO nasledujúci deň, jednoduchý vzorec na odčítanie nebude fungovať. V takýchto prípadoch vypočítame celkový rozdiel hodín pomocou funkcia IF .

Kroky:

  • Najprv zadajte nasledujúci vzorec do Bunka D5.
=IF(B5>C5,C5+1,C5)-B5

Tu sa IF funkcia kontroluje, či je čas začiatku väčší ako čas konca. Ak je čas konca menší ako čas začiatku, vzorec pripočíta 1 k cieľovému času, v opačnom prípade nie. Nakoniec sa čas štartu odpočíta od výsledku IF vzorec.

  • Výsledkom bude nasledujúci výsledok.

Čítajte viac: Vzorec Excelu pre nadčasy nad 8 hodín (4 príklady)

6. Použite funkciu MOD programu Excel na výpočet celkového počtu hodín

Podobne ako Metóda 4 , môžeme použiť funkcia MOD na výpočet celkového počtu hodín, ak je časový rozdiel záporný. Aplikujme teda funkciu na náš súbor údajov.

Kroky:

  • Zadajte nasledujúci vzorec do Bunka D5 najprv.
=MOD(C5-B5,1)

Tu sa MOD funkcia prevracia záporné hodnoty na kladné a zvyčajne vracia zvyšok po delení čísla deliteľom.

  • Nakoniec získate celkový časový rozdiel v hodinách, ako je uvedené nižšie.

Čítajte viac: Ako pridať hodiny k času v programe Excel (8 rýchlych spôsobov)

7. Použitie funkcie TEXT na určenie celkového počtu hodín v programe Excel

Teraz budeme používať funkcia TEXT na výpočet celkového časového rozdielu medzi časovými hodnotami. Tu sú uvedené kroky tejto metódy.

Kroky:

  • Na začiatku zadajte nasledujúci vzorec Bunka D5 .
=TEXT(C5-B5,"[hh]:mm")

  • Výsledok je teda nasledovný.

Tu sa TEXT funkcia prevedie odčítaný výsledok na hh:mm formát.

Čítajte viac: Výpočet hodín medzi dvoma dátumami a časmi v programe Excel s výnimkou víkendov

8. Funkcia Excel HOUR na získanie celkového počtu hodín

Teraz budeme používať funkcia HOUR na získanie celkového počtu hodín medzi časovými hodnotami. HOUR funkcia vráti hodinu ako číslo z 0 ( 12:00 ) na 23 ( 23:00 ). Prejdime teda krokmi na výpočet celkového počtu hodín.

Kroky:

  • Zadajte nasledujúci vzorec Bunka D5 .
=HOUR(C5-B5)

  • V dôsledku toho dostaneme časový rozdiel ( 8 hodín). Použite Rukoväť náplne ( + ) skopírujte vzorec do ostatných buniek.

Čítajte viac: Excel vypočíta hodiny medzi dvoma časmi po polnoci (3 metódy)

9. Funkcia Excel NOW na získanie celkového počtu uplynulých hodín (od určitého času do súčasnosti)

Celkový počet hodín, ktoré uplynuli od času spustenia po aktuálny čas, môžeme vypočítať pomocou funkcia NOW v programe Excel.

Kroky:

  • Najprv zadajte nasledujúci vzorec do Bunka C5 .
=NOW()-B5

  • Následne uvádzame náš výsledok.

Poznámka:

➤ Ak je čas medzi časom začiatku a aktuálnym časom dlhší ako 24 hodín, musíme zmeniť formát výslednej bunky ( d "dni" h:mm:ss ).

➤ Na záver dostaneme nasledujúci výsledok.

Prečítajte si viac: Vzorec programu Excel na výpočet odpracovaných hodín & nadčasy [so šablónou]

Záver

Vo vyššie uvedenom článku som sa snažil podrobne rozobrať metódy. Dúfam, že tieto metódy a vysvetlenia budú stačiť na vyriešenie vašich problémov. Ak máte nejaké otázky, dajte mi prosím vedieť.

Hugh West je veľmi skúsený tréner a analytik Excelu s viac ako 10-ročnými skúsenosťami v tomto odvetví. Má bakalársky titul v odbore účtovníctvo a financie a magisterský titul v odbore Business Administration. Hugh má vášeň pre vyučovanie a vyvinul jedinečný vyučovací prístup, ktorý sa dá ľahko sledovať a pochopiť. Jeho odborné znalosti Excelu pomohli tisíckam študentov a profesionálov na celom svete zlepšiť svoje zručnosti a vyniknúť vo svojej kariére. Hugh sa prostredníctvom svojho blogu delí o svoje znalosti so svetom a ponúka bezplatné výukové programy Excelu a online školenia, ktoré jednotlivcom a firmám pomôžu naplno využiť ich potenciál.